In episode 7, host Eva Christodoulou talks to Sybella Ng; a child development psychologist, to discuss the importance of grit in a child's life. A show of strength in character, as well as a form of courage and resolve, Sybella dives deep into the analysis of grit - based on a study conducted by Angela Duckworth, an American academic, psychologist and popular science author.
